The cheapest way to get from Honiton to Cheltenham is to line 44 bus and bus which costs £23 - £35 and takes 4h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Honiton to Cheltenham is to drive which takes 1h 48m and costs £24 - £40.
No, there is no direct bus from Honiton to Cheltenham. However, there are services departing from Job Centre and arriving at Arle Court Transport Hub via Opposite Honiton Road Park & Ride.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 50m.
No, there is no direct train from Honiton to Cheltenham. However, there are services departing from Honiton and arriving at Cheltenham Spa via Exeter St Davids.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 42m.
The distance between Honiton and Cheltenham is 138 miles. The road distance is 101.3 miles.
The best way to get from Honiton to Cheltenham without a car is to train which takes 2h 42m and costs £27 - £110.
It takes approximately 2h 42m to get from Honiton to Cheltenham, including transfers.
